In this article I will be discussing Family RV Association (FRVA) membership. As all of you know, you can't be a member of a chapter unless you join FRVA.
 
As many of you know, FRVA is having some major issues at this time to include a loss of membership, low turnout at national rallies, financial issues, dues increase, and other issues. At the August National Rally in WY there were less than 400 RV's. Compare that to over 7000, yes 7000, years ago when FRVA was in its prime.
 
The annual dues about doubled over the past year and no doubt, some members are considering or have dropped their membership in FRVA. If you are one of those considering dropping out, think about and consider my comments before doing so.
 
As an RV owner, you have made a considerable investment, so $100.00 a year is not going to break the bank. In addition, FRVA provides some great benefits. A few of those include: membership, magazine, discounted RV insurance, RV education, discounted campgrounds, national rallies, and one of the most important, a Medical and Travel assistance plan. This plan itself will cost you over $100.00 a year alone.  FRVA includes it in your membership dues. And most importantly, if you are not a member of FRVA, you can no longer belong to our great Dogwood Chapter and hang out with a group of wonderful friends. Think about it.

In my last 2 articles concerning Dogwood membership, I discussed recruitment which is very important. But what is equally important is member retention. which I will discuss in this article.

 

Having new folks join our chapter means absolutely nothing if they are just names on our directory, so we as officers and members need to ensure that we officially welcome them to Dogwood upon their joining. Then we need to encourage their attendance at Dogwood functions and welcome them with open arms. And lastly, we need to encourage their involvement in the chapter to include rally co-hosting and eventually and hopefully stepping up to serve as officers in our great chapter. New members are the future of Dogwood, and we are also making new friends. It is a win-win situation.

 

2025 North Landing Beach Rally
I can remember several occasions at rallies where new members were attending for the first time. They were seated at a table all alone, not a good way to welcome and treat new members. But that did not last long. Other Dogwood members joined their table which is exactly what we do in Dogwood and what we need to continue doing to retain new members. Make them feel welcome to our family.

In my first article in our newsletter, I would like to discuss one of the ways we can recruit new members, and that is at FMCA and Area Rally Chapter Fairs. At the chapter fairs, any chapter present at the rally can set up a booth, basically a table. It can be as basic as putting your chapter name on the table, to a more extensive display. In past years, we have set up a beautiful display and have won an award for the past 3 years in addition to gaining new members.

Chapter Fair at GEAR 2023

 At the upcoming FMCA rally in March at Perry, GA, Dell and Terry Tenney will be setting up a booth for Dogwood. The chapter fair is Tuesday afternoon, March 11th, immediately following the Newcomers Orientation. There will be hundreds of newcomers visiting the booths and this is a great opportunity to visit with prospective new members, pass out Dogwood fliers and share information about our great chapter.
